The situation is absolutely absurd. It's not just the care staff at Linus' place - NO care staff at all in our region is going to get the vaccine soon. The care staff for old people got it in the "first phase" that started in December together with the old people of course. In phase two it's for people over 75 years and some "high risk groups" - that's where Linus and his friends got in. BUT only after huge protests from organizations that fight for people with special needs. Without their protests they would have had to wait until phase 4 (the phase for "everybody else") The decision makers chose not to include the care staff - a complete mystery. My DH and I are in the phase 3 category. We're getting our first dose soon.

Linus had no side effects. He got the Pfizer vaccine. Big problems though to give him the injection. He was terrified and two persons had to hold him firmly. I feel so sad thinking about how scared he must have been.
